The Easiest Pineapple Bake: A Tropical Delight in Every Bite
If you’re looking for a dessert that’s simple, comforting, and packed with tropical flavor, the Pineapple Bake is your perfect match. Juicy pineapple, a soft, buttery base, and a lightly caramelized topping come together in this easy-to-make dish that’s sure to delight family and friends. Best of all, it requires minimal ingredients and effort, making it ideal for busy days or last-minute gatherings.
Ingredients You’ll Need
- 1 can (20 oz) crushed pineapple (with juice)
- 1 box yellow cake mix (or homemade equivalent)
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
- Optional toppings: shredded coconut, chopped nuts, or whipped cream
This recipe is wonderfully flexible. You can add cinnamon for a hint of spice or mix in a handful of raisins for extra sweetness.
Step-by-Step Method
Step 1: Preheat Your Oven
Begin by preheating your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ease a 9×13-inch baking dish lightly with butter or non-stick spray to prevent sticking.
Step 2: Prepare the Pineapple
Open the can of crushed pineapple and drain slightly, reserving a little juice for extra moisture. Spread the pineapple evenly across the bottom of the greased baking dish. This layer will infuse the cake with tropical sweetness as it bakes.
Step 3: Add the Cake Mix
Evenly sprinkle the dry yellow cake mix over the pineapple. There’s no need to mix — the dry cake mix will absorb the pineapple juices during baking, creating a moist and flavorful base.
